CodyCross is an addictive game developed by … WebFeb 27, 2024 · sea cow, ( Hydrodamalis gigas ), also called Steller’s sea cow, very large aquatic mammal, now extinct, that once inhabited nearshore areas of the Komandor Islands in the Bering Sea. Steller’s sea cows were wiped out by hunters in the 18th century less than 30 years after they were first discovered by Arctic explorers. Adult female cattle are called cows and adult males are bulls. Their babies are called calves. Groups, or herds, of cows live together on farms. In the summer, they graze on grass, and in the winter they eat hay (dried …

WebFeb 12, 2024 · Domestic livestock is not the major cause of loss of wild mammals. We have all seen it, the graph showing that just 4% of the world’s mammals, by weight, are wild; humans account for 36%, and livestock for the remaining 60%.* It is certainly deplorable that there are so few wild mammals.
